[TVDaily Kim Hangil Reporter] The group XLOV has expressed confidence regarding their new album activities. A showcase to celebrate the release of their mini album 'I, God' was held at Gabin Art Hall in Gangnam, Seoul, on the 27th. As the first genderless male idol in K-pop, XLOV is set to present even more intense music and performances. This mini album is the group's first new release in about six months since the last mini album 'UXLXVE' was released last November, showcasing a variety of genres from jazz to EDM. Notably, member Woomee took part in album production, while Hyun and Haru contributed to the songwriting process, showcasing their musical abilities. During the showcase, XLOV made a striking visual appearance, capturing the audience's attention. Woomee remarked, “This album was a significant challenge for me and a major assignment for the members. It's surreal to see it finally released today,” expressing his anticipation to present an amazing stage.
